Output e90eb7ad18f7dc6fa5b12809a83079a1a0eeea00a1a9a8bfef015d8cda4c41cf:0

value
613334
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4c518f2b433864cbd1c5033c30e9824982432db3 OP_EQUAL
address
38eYyxaucEtrXs5A6ozDRYQNARjQ344JG7
transaction
e90eb7ad18f7dc6fa5b12809a83079a1a0eeea00a1a9a8bfef015d8cda4c41cf
confirmations
260793
spent
true